King blocks!
King blocks! is a puzzle game that turns the classic block-matching formula into a strategic battle of wits. Your goal is simple: drag and drop a series of oddly shaped blocks onto a 10x10 board, trying to complete full rows or columns to make them vanish. Each successful clear frees up space and boosts your score, but the board fills up fast, and a misstep can leave you boxed in with nowhere to go. It's a game of careful planning and quick thinking, where every placement matters. As you progress, the pace picks up and the shapes become trickier to manage, keeping even seasoned puzzle fans on their toes. The clean, colorful visuals and satisfying sound effects make each move feel rewarding, while the endless mode ensures there's always another challenge around the corner. Whether you have a few spare minutes or want to settle in for a long session, King blocks! offers a fresh twist on the genre that's easy to pick up but hard to put down.

How to Play
Drag the given block pieces from the tray onto the 10x10 board, aiming to complete full horizontal or vertical lines. When a line is fully filled, it clears, and you earn points; the game ends when no more pieces fit.
Tips for Playing
- Always scan the whole board before placing a piece, not just the immediate spot.
- Keep the center of the board open for flexibility, and build lines from the edges inward.
- Prioritize clearing lines when you have a chance, even if it means sacrificing a potential combo.
- Think a few moves ahead, considering what shapes might come next based on the pattern.
- Don't panic when the board gets crowded—look for the smallest gaps to squeeze pieces into.
Frequently Asked Questions
How do I score points in King blocks!?
You score by completing full lines, either horizontally or vertically, which then disappear. The more lines you clear at once, the higher your score bonus.
What happens when the board fills up?
If there's no room to place the next block, the game ends. You can start a new round to try for a higher score.
Is there a time limit?
No, the game is not timed. You can take as long as you need to consider each move, making it a purely strategic challenge.
Can I rotate the blocks?
No, the blocks are fixed in their orientation. You can only move them horizontally and vertically, so you must work with the given shape.
Are there different levels of difficulty?
The game gradually increases the complexity of the shapes and the speed at which new pieces appear, offering a natural progression of challenge.
Is King blocks! suitable for casual players?
Absolutely. Its simple mechanics make it easy to learn, and you can play in short bursts. Yet it still offers depth to keep puzzle fans engaged.
